Lunchtime on The Loop | Ep.8

Hosted by Izzy with Karizzma from CityHeART’s Art from Ashes

This week Izzy invited Karizzma from CityHeART’s Art from Ashes onto the show, and these two discussed performative white feminism, appropriation of cultures, football, hurricanes (again!), Burning Man, and who knows what else?!

Also, Karizzma catches us all up on the latest happenings with Taylor Swift and says: “Izzy, let me run you up on pop culture!”
